How do I train my African Grey Parrot?
Training an African Grey Parrot involves consistency and positive reinforcement techniques. Simple commands and tricks can be taught using treats and praise, which helps to build a strong bond between the bird and its owner.

Health Issue
Symptoms
Treatment


Obesity
Weight gain, lethargy, decreased activity
Diet adjustment, increased exercise


Feather Plucking
Bald patches, excessive grooming
Behavioral therapy, environmental enrichment


Psittacosis
Respiratory issues, lethargy, diarrhea
Antibiotics, veterinary care


Calcium Deficiency
Weak bones, egg binding in females
Calcium supplements, dietary changes


Respiratory Infections
Coughing, nasal discharge, difficulty breathing
Veterinary treatment, improved air quality

What to Look for in a Breeder
When searching for a reputable breeder, there are several key characteristics to consider. First, ensure that the breeder is transparent about their breeding practices and the living conditions of their birds. A responsible breeder should be willing to show you where the birds are raised and provide information about their care routines. This transparency is a good indicator of their commitment to ethical practices.

How much does an African Grey Parrot cost?
The cost of an African Grey Parrot can vary widely, typically ranging from $1,000 to $3,000, depending on the breeder and the parrot's lineage. Additionally, potential owners should consider ongoing costs such as food, toys, and veterinary care.

Establishing a Routine
Establishing a daily routine is vital for your African Grey's adjustment and overall well-being. Consistency helps them feel secure and understand what to expect. Set specific times for feeding, playtime, and interaction, and stick to this schedule as much as possible.

Understanding Socialization and Training
Socialization is crucial for African Grey parrots, and a reputable breeder will emphasize the importance of early interactions. Birds that are well-socialized tend to be more confident and adaptable, making them better companions. Ask potential breeders about their socialization techniques and how they interact with the birds before they are sold. A breeder who invests time in socializing their parrots is likely to produce healthier and happier birds.
